Office and Project Coordinator

£30,000 per annum | Full-time | Hybrid - Central London office

Merrifield Consultants are delighted to be partnering with a media development not-for-profit organisation to recruit an Office and Project Coordinator. This is a fantastic opportunity to join a collaborative and purpose-driven team working on impactful international projects that champion ethical journalism and media freedom.

Summary of the Role

This dynamic position supports day-to-day operations and project activities, ensuring the smooth running of both the office and project workflows. It involves administrative support, coordination of events and travel, record-keeping, and financial assistance. This is a key role at the heart of the organisation's mission and international reach.

Role Details:

Salary: £30,000

Contract: Full-time, permanent

Location: London (hybrid model - 3 days office, 2 days remote)

Start date: ASAP

Reports to: Operations and Finance leads

Key Responsibilities

Administration

  • Maintain and organise digital records and collaboration tools (Dropbox, Teams, SharePoint)
  • Assist with documenting internal procedures and policies
  • Keep contract templates current and compliant with UK regulations
  • Coordinate supplier relationships, procurement, and pricing negotiations
  • Support event planning and execution (e.g. workshops, conferences)
  • Record minutes for Board and internal meetings as needed
  • Assist in supervising administrative staff and managing office supplies

Project Coordination:

  • Support project proposals and budget preparation
  • Monitor project budgets and expenses in line with internal policies
  • Schedule project meetings, manage documentation and timelines
  • Track KPIs and update project metrics for reporting
  • Ensure effective file management of project documentation
  • Coordinate logistics for international travel and UK-based training

Finance Support (under supervision):

  • Process domestic and international payments
  • Maintain invoice and payment registers
  • Check expenses and invoices for accuracy
  • Support month-end reconciliations and financial documentation
  • Liaise with bankers and assist in financial preparations for audits and board meetings

Person Specification

Minimum of 2-3 years' experience in administration or project coordination

  • Proven ability to draft and manage project budgets
  • Familiarity with financial processes or willingness to learn
  • High attention to detail with strong record-keeping skills
  • Proficient in Microsoft Office and collaboration platforms
  • Excellent organisation and time management skills
  • Strong verbal and written communication, including minute-taking
  • A flexible, proactive, and solutions-oriented approach
  • A degree in project management, international relations, journalism, or similar (preferred)
  • Experience within the not-for-profit or media sector (desirable)
